Denise Augustine, M.Ed, a First Nations woman of mixed ancestry, lives in the Cowichan Valley on Vancouver Island, the unceded lands of the hul’q’umi’num people. Denise is on a secondment with the Ministry of Education where she serves as the Superintendent of Indigenous Education. With over 25 years as an educator and a recipient of the Indspire Indigenous Educator Award for leadership, Denise is a passionate champion for systemic changes that support Equity for Indigenous learners. She and her husband, Greg, are proud parents of two grown daughters and a grandbaby was recently added to their family. Grateful for easy access to the wilderness, Denise makes time to enjoy the many hiking trails on Vancouver Island with her canine buddy, Dexter.
